Embrace the power of habit stacking from "summary" of Mini Habits by Stephen Guise
Habit stacking is a powerful concept that can help you build new habits effortlessly. It involves attaching a new habit to an existing one, creating a sequence or a chain of behaviors that you perform automatically. This technique takes advantage of the brain's ability to form associations between actions, making it easier to establish and maintain new habits. By stacking a new habit on top of an existing one, you eliminate the need to rely on willpower or motivation to get started. Instead, you simply piggyback on a behavior that is already ingrained in your routine, making it much easier to stick to your new habit. This approach reduces the cognitive load associated with forming new habits, allowing you to make progress with minimal effort.
